Kentuckiana Cancer Research Foundation (KCRF) is pleased to announce the recipients of its second annual scholarship program. This scholarship program exemplifies our commitment to fostering education and supporting outstanding individuals pursuing a career in cancer care. Following careful consideration and a rigorous selection process, four remarkable individuals were chosen from a large pool of applicants. Recipients were selected based on their academic performance, extracurricular activities, leadership ability and financial need.
Anne Gowan, Indiana University, School of Medicine $7,500
Mout-Maine Moustapha, Indiana University, School of Medicine $7,500
Tessa Nielsen, Spalding University, Doctorate of Occupational Therapy $3,750
Victoria Yeakle, Sullivan University, Master’s of Physician Assistant $3,750
